AI Summary
-
Establishes residency requirements for the three circuit judges in the twelfth judicial circuit (Pike and Coffee Counties): judgeship No. 1 must be held by a Pike County resident, and judgeships No. 2 and No. 3 must be held by Coffee County residents.
-
Requires any candidate for a circuit judgeship in the twelfth judicial circuit to have been a resident of the relevant county for at least one year prior to qualifying as a candidate and to maintain residency during their tenure in office.
-
Makes the residency requirements operative only upon a vacancy in any of the three judgeships, defined as when a judge dies, retires, resigns, or is removed from office.
-
Becomes effective immediately upon passage and approval by the Governor.
Legislative Description
Twelfth Judicial Circuit, Coffee and Pike Counties, circuit judges, residency requirement of vacancy in office, Sec. 12-17-20 am'd.
